Pay: £13.46 per hour + a 10% shift allowance (£14.80 total)

Contract: 12-month full-time contract

Workplace: Basingstoke

Hours: Monday to Friday. Week 1: 06:00 - 14:00 Week 2: 08:00 - 16:00

Working as a Production Operative within the manufacturing and packaging department, you will play an active role in producing Dehydrated Culture Media products. Your daily duties will include:

  • Following defined processes to create batch manufacturing records, print labels, and operate correct equipment.
  • Allocating materials and updating the stock management system using SAP.
  • Monitoring, tracking, and regularly reporting on your daily production goals to your supervisor.
  • Participating actively in daily departmental meetings, keeping safety and performance metrics in mind.
  • Maintaining your training records within the company's quality management system (MasterControl).
